Reacti<strong>on</strong> of trans-[(PPh 3)(Ph 2P(CH 2) 2B(C 8H 14))Re(<str<strong>on</strong>g>CO</str<strong>on</strong>g>) 4][OTf] ([1-E 1Ph 1][OTf]) with 2 equiv<br />

[HPt][PF 6] (with and without triethylborane).<br />

A vial was charged with 31.9 mg (0.0306 mmol) [1-E 1Ph 1][OTf] and ~0.6 mL THF-d 8. With<br />

stirring, solid [HPt][PF 6] (39.2 mg, 0.0611, 2 equiv) was added, and <strong>the</strong> mixture was transferred<br />

to a J-Young NMR tube. Before m<strong>on</strong>itoring by NMR could begin, most of <strong>the</strong> Re-c<strong>on</strong>taining<br />

material had precipitated as boroxycarbene (see above). No fur<strong>the</strong>r reducti<strong>on</strong> or C-C b<strong>on</strong>d<br />

formati<strong>on</strong> products were observed by NMR or when <strong>the</strong> precipitates were extracted with<br />

pyridine.<br />

Separate experiments were carried out under similar c<strong>on</strong>diti<strong>on</strong>s, <strong>on</strong>ly with 1 and 10 equiv<br />

BEt 3 (1.0 M in hexanes) added after <strong>the</strong> hydride had been added to <strong>the</strong> Re. Precipitati<strong>on</strong> still<br />

occurred, although in <strong>the</strong> case of 1 equiv, trace C-C coupled products were observed after ~4<br />

hours.<br />
